1. Nydri: Sailing Through History. Daily Cruise with Beach BBQ

At number one, this 8-hour cruise in western Greece combines a taste of ancient Greek sailing with an active day of swimming, exploring, and delicious food. The trip includes swimming inside one of Europe’s largest marine caves, where you’ll learn about its geological and cultural significance—an experience that truly stands out. The sail on a 45-square-meter traditional Greek sail, with its rich history, is both scenic and authentic.
The tour also visits a fisherman village and its 300-year-old Orthodox church, guided by knowledgeable crew members. Snorkeling in crystal-clear bays is a highlight, offering a chance to see underwater life up close. The beach BBQ, prepared on the spot with local ingredients, provides pork souvlaki, fresh salad, and Greek bread, all washed down with wine or soft drinks. The reviews praise the trip as “superb” with “plenty of stops to swim,” and the crew’s friendliness makes it a favorite among travelers. This tour is best suited for those looking for a full day of relaxed exploration with a healthy dose of Greek culture.

4. Zakynthos: Shipwreck Beach and Blue Caves Private Boat Tour

Our final pick is a 4-hour private boat tour around Zakynthos, known for its dramatic cliffs, crystal waters, and iconic Shipwreck Beach. This tour offers a chance to see the famous wreck, explore the Blue Caves, and relax at Sulphur Beach with its therapeutic waters. The route includes some of the island’s most photogenic spots, making it perfect for travelers who want a quick yet rundown of Zakynthos’s stunning coastline.
While the tour is beautifully scenic, it’s rated 4/5, slightly lower than the others, mainly because of its shorter duration and the possibility of limited time at each stop. Still, reviews mention the dazzling scenery and the joy of swimming in vibrant blue waters. It’s a good pick for those wanting to see Zakynthos’s highlights with a knowledgeable captain guiding the way.
